Output d0343c03086c958b25d312488532b8c8a693956b2d89a88ca04143fb6a853dcf:178

value
490811
script pubkey
OP_0 OP_PUSHBYTES_20 88905d664ac7acf5420716fd71f79de5f8d5e9ee
address
bc1q3zg96ej2c7k02ss8zm7hrauauhudt60w44gxkw
transaction
d0343c03086c958b25d312488532b8c8a693956b2d89a88ca04143fb6a853dcf
confirmations
168872
spent
true